QuikHeat Pro Client Reviews 2026 Electricity flows into the internal PTC ceramic plates, which possess unique semi-conductive properties that allow them to heat up with incredible speed while self-regulating their temperature to prevent thermal runaway. Once these plates reach the desired heat level, a high-efficiency internal fan draws in cool air from the surrounding environment and forces it over the surface of the heated ceramic elements. As the air passes through these elements, it absorbs the thermal energy and is then projected back out into the room as a steady stream of warm, comforting air. This convection-based heating method is much faster than the radiant heat used by older, bulkier units, and it is capable of making a small room of up to 250 square feet feel significantly warmer in as little as 10 to 15 minutes.
QuikHeat Pro Client Reviews 2026 The process begins the moment the device is plugged into a standard 110V to 240V outlet and the power switch on the side is flipped to the 'On' position.
